Ok, I'm new to mfp. I keep seeing 'bump' all over mfp, but I've got to be honest, I don't know what it means. Could someone explain it to me please?

    people type that to reference their post " bumping" your thread to the top of the list .

    Some people also use it as a sort of "placemarker" for later reference to that particular thread.

    Bump = Bring Up My Post. It's a way to get posts to the top of the board so more people see it.

    Since MFP doesn't have a "follow post" or "subscribe" feature, it's the best way to mark a thread for later reading.

    At least that's how I do it.
